Transaction 24fef69a83497629b7d56eccd20eb50e4172b934d4bb5b24468beabd59af427d

block
95ee37638f2d32e7896667fe9061239c855a4d6337aefd5821d10d52b29b8b07

3 Inputs

2 Outputs